From city to countryside, body is moving along route like a detector. The plan covered the south part of the Provincial Highway No. 9 on the east coast of Taiwan. I tried to find the connections through the route and turned them into depiction of the cultural landscape and social scenes with cuisines and record. Provincial Highway No.9 is the only way to go home in addition to railway. This is also the route I took to explore the island and the cultural identification, while picturing ‘home’ as if a wanderer. In this interview program, I invited the people from the aboriginal village to show the snail dishes. Meantime, I hope to introduce their unique culture and the connections with life via the interviews and conversations.
